Porsche SE (XTRA:PAH3): Evaluating Valuation Following Recent Profit Challenges and Shifting Global Auto Demand

Porsche Automobil Holding (XTRA:PAH3) is navigating a difficult stretch, as recent financial strain has come to light. Sluggish electric-vehicle adoption, weaker demand in China, and fresh U.S. tariffs are all putting pressure on profits.

See our latest analysis for Porsche Automobil Holding.

Porsche Automobil Holding’s share price has seen mild improvement of 4.6% over the past month. However, this has not reversed a longer-term slide, with its one-year total shareholder return registering at -9.4%. Recent headlines, including executive changes and conference presentations, highlight the company’s efforts to steady momentum amid ongoing industry headwinds and shifting risk perceptions.

Fair value range: €40-46 based on analyst consensus and NAV discount analysis. PAH3 appears undervalued at current levels, but traditional DCF valuation is challenging due to its holding company structure. The discount to NAV and analyst targets suggest potential upside, though risks around VW's performance and debt levels remain key concerns.
